What are the benefits of Automated Palletising for production efficiency?
One of the biggest advantages of automated palletising is its ability to keep production moving at a consistent pace. Manual palletising depends on operator availability, shift patterns, fatigue and the physical demands of lifting, turning and stacking products. A robotic palletising system can repeat the same task accurately for long periods, helping to reduce bottlenecks at the end of the line.
For businesses handling cartons, bags, trays, containers or other packaged goods, this can make a significant difference. Products can be picked, positioned and stacked in a pre-set pattern, helping to create stable pallet loads ready for storage, wrapping or transport. Systems can also be designed around single or multiple infeed conveyors, twin pallet positions, pallet conveyors and integration with downstream equipment such as stretch wrappers.

Improved safety and reduced manual handling
Manual palletising can place significant strain on workers, especially where products are heavy, awkward, repetitive or stacked throughout a full shift. Over time, these tasks can contribute to fatigue, discomfort and workplace injury. By automating the lifting, turning and stacking process, businesses can reduce the amount of repetitive manual handling required from their team.
This does not remove the need for people. Instead, it allows operators to focus on supervision, quality checks, line management and higher-value tasks. A well-designed automated system can support a safer and more efficient working environment, particularly when combined with appropriate guarding, risk assessments and compliant control systems.

What are the benefits of Automated Palletising for product consistency?
Consistent pallet quality matters. Poorly stacked pallets can create problems in storage, transport and handling. They may be more likely to shift, collapse, damage products or slow down loading processes. Automated palletising helps reduce these risks by placing each item in a repeatable position, following a defined pallet pattern every time.
This is especially valuable for businesses with regular product sizes, high-volume lines or strict customer delivery standards. Robots can be programmed to build stable, uniform loads that make better use of pallet space and improve presentation. Where product ranges vary, systems can often be configured to handle different formats, provided the gripper design, feed system and control logic are planned correctly.

Lower labour pressure and better use of staff
Many businesses are under pressure to increase output while dealing with recruitment challenges, rising labour costs and the need to keep experienced staff focused on skilled work. Automated palletising can help by taking over a task that is necessary but repetitive. This can make staffing easier to manage, particularly on high-output lines or during peak production periods.
Rather than relying on manual palletising throughout the day, operators can oversee the system, manage pallet changes, monitor quality and support other parts of the production process. This can improve morale as well as productivity, because employees are not tied to physically demanding work for long periods.

What are the benefits of Automated Palletising when products change?
Production requirements rarely stay the same forever. Packaging changes, new products are introduced, throughput targets increase and factories are reorganised. A major benefit of robotic palletising is that systems can often be modified, upgraded or reprogrammed to support new requirements.
